Transaction f8ceacee23c7691116a29c874e011abed1490ccfb76eb818d166556c70d54e81
1 Input
1 Output
-
f8ceacee23c7691116a29c874e011abed1490ccfb76eb818d166556c70d54e81:0
- value
- 643948
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ef949a742eeee348914675502b54b6fba23a5377 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NqnWzKNabDT8uEYXoBazJjRnenb3uvC9y